Understanding the rise in generational longevity

When we ask, "Which generation lived the longest?", the answer isn't a definitive, static fact but a dynamic trend that reveals the steady improvement of human health and living standards over time. Across the globe and particularly in developed nations, average life expectancy has consistently increased with each successive generation. This is not a matter of genetics alone, which accounts for only about 20% of longevity, but rather a result of sweeping changes in healthcare, technology, and public health.

For instance, Baby Boomers, born between 1946 and 1964, are living longer on average than their parents, the Silent Generation. However, their children, Generation X (born 1965-1980), are expected to live even longer, and subsequent generations like Millennials (born 1981-1996) and Generation Z (born 1997-2012) are projected to set new records for longevity. This progressive increase in lifespan is driven by a host of factors that collectively push the boundaries of human potential.

The drivers behind increasing lifespans

The dramatic increase in life expectancy over the last 150 years can be attributed to several key developments. These improvements have reduced infant mortality rates and helped people survive infectious diseases that once claimed lives prematurely, particularly in childhood.

  • Medical breakthroughs: The development of vaccines and antibiotics has been instrumental in eliminating infectious diseases that were once major causes of death. Additionally, advancements in treating chronic conditions like heart disease and cancer have extended the lives of older adults.
  • Improved public health and sanitation: Widespread access to clean water, better sanitation systems, and effective food safety standards dramatically reduced the spread of illness. Public health initiatives focused on preventative care and wellness have also played a crucial role.
  • Better nutrition and food security: Modern agricultural practices and global supply chains have improved food security and nutrition for large populations. Consistent access to a varied, healthy diet helps build a robust immune system and prevent long-term health problems.
  • Technological and environmental factors: Access to advanced healthcare technology, increased social support, higher education levels, and better living conditions have all positively influenced longevity.

A generational comparison of life expectancy

While we cannot assign a single longest-living generation in retrospect, we can compare the average lifespans and projections for different cohorts. This comparison reveals a clear pattern of increasing longevity. A study referenced by Changing the Narrative shows a stark difference in centenarian survival rates between Baby Boomers and Millennials.

Generation Birth Years Average Life Expectancy (Approximate) Notable Health & Longevity Trends
Greatest Generation 1901–1927 Varies; experienced average lifespans of roughly 63 years during their early years. Saw major increases in life expectancy due to the eradication of many infectious diseases.
Silent Generation 1928–1945 Living well into their 80s and 90s, with average life expectancy around 80 years. Benefited from post-WWII prosperity and further medical advances; less populous than Boomers.
Baby Boomers 1946–1964 Projected to live almost to 79 years on average. The first generation to experience a significantly longer lifespan than their predecessors, though often with poorer health outcomes in later life.
Generation X 1965–1980 Projected to live into their 80s. Benefited from ongoing medical research and wellness trends; have less smoking prevalence.
Millennials 1981–1996 Projected to live into their mid-to-late 80s and beyond. Projected to be far more likely to become centenarians than Boomers due to sustained health advancements.
Generation Z 1997–2012 Projected to exceed the 100-year mark. Likely to be the longest-living generation yet, pending continued health progress and management of modern health risks.

The challenge of modern health issues

While each new generation inherits a higher average life expectancy, they also face new health challenges. For example, recent data suggests that Baby Boomers may be living longer but are experiencing worse overall health in their later years compared to the Silent Generation. The rise of lifestyle-related diseases, such as obesity and type 2 diabetes, poses a potential threat to the projected longevity of younger generations. The COVID-19 pandemic also caused significant short-term dips in life expectancy for multiple cohorts, highlighting the fragility of these gains. Factors like drug overdoses, suicides, and lifestyle choices have been noted as contributors to plateaus in U.S. life expectancy trends during the 2010s.
